This time, he shaved it off completely. The kids at his high school teased him, but in pictures he has posted from that time on social networks he takes a look at ease. Page's head was still shaved when he sent by mail in an audition tape for the 2005 thriller Hard Candy - transgender people. Individuals in charge of casting asked him to audition again in a wig.

Page's tour de force performance in Hard Sweet led, two years later on, to Juno, a low-budget indie film that brought Page Oscar, BAFTA and Golden Globe elections and sudden megafame - academy award. The actor, then 21, battled with the tensions of that ascension. The endless primping, red carpets and magazine spreads were all painful tips of the detach between how the world saw Page and who he knew himself to be.

Page liked making motion pictures, however he likewise felt alienated by Hollywood and its requirements. By the time he appeared in hits like X-Men: The Last Stand and Inception, Page was suffering from anxiety, anxiety and panic attacks. Shawkat recalls Page's struggles with clothes.

It feels like an outfit,'" she says. Page attempted to encourage himself that he was fine, that somebody who was lucky sufficient to have made it shouldn't have problems. But he felt tired by the work required to "just exist," and thought more than as soon as about quitting acting. In 2014, Page came out as gay, regardless of sensation for several years that "being out was impossible" provided his profession.

" There are pervasive stereotypes about masculinity and womanhood that specify how we're all expected to act, gown and speak," Page went on. He discovered love, marrying choreographer Emma Portner in 2018.

24, after an enthusiastic debate on legislation that would prohibit discrimination against LGBTQ people, Agent Marie Newman, an Illinois Democrat, happily displayed the pride flag in assistance of her child, who is trans. Agent Marjorie Taylor Greene, a Georgia Republican, responded by hanging a poster outside her office that read: There are 2 genders: MALE & WOMAN.

Rachel Levine, who stands to become the first freely transgender federal official confirmed by the Senate, endured a tirade from Senator Rand Paul about "genital mutilation" throughout her verification hearing. My 2nd discussion with Page takes place soon after this. He brings it up practically immediately, and seems both heartbroken and determined.

Page has actually been in the political trenches for a while, having actually leaned into progressive advocacy after coming out as queer in 2014. For two seasons, he and buddy Ian Daniel filmed Gaycation, a Viceland series that explored LGBTQ culture worldwide and, at one point, revealed Page barbecuing Senator Ted Cruz at the Iowa State Fair about discrimination against queer people.

That advocacy extends to his own industry: in 2017, he published a Facebook post that, to name a few things, implicated director Brett Ratner of by force outing him as gay on the set of an X-Men film (video game).
